Research
My research activities concern the design, synthesis and photophysical properties of azaheterocyclic organic and organometallic molecular materials for optics.
More specifically my projects concerns:
- The developpment of a large library of diazine fluorophores.
- The developpment of NLO chromophores based on diazine and /or pyranylidene heterocyclic fragments.
- White light emission based on controled protonation of azaheterocycles.
